Overview Of Medicare Supplement Plans
There are 10 standardized Medigap insurance plans. These plans are controlled by the US authorities Medicare and are designed to work with Original Medicare to pay for what Original Medicare does not cover in full (the 20% that is left over). Medicare supplement plans are identified by a plan letter A-N. Because the plans regulated and are standardized, the benefits are just the same no matter what company is offering the plan. The only difference between the same Medigap insurance plan letter with distinct firms is the price. By way of example, a Plan F with AARP and a Plan F with Aetna are the same the only difference between them is the cost that the carriers charge.. .. Medicare Supplement Plan F
Medicare Supplement Plan F is one of the very popular addition plans. This Medigap plan covers 100% of all that is left over by Original Medicare. For example, F covers the Part A deductible, all hospital bills, and anything that occurs in some other medical facility at 100% or a physician ‘s office. This is the only Medicare Supplement Plan that offers complete comprehensive coverage to 100%.
Medicare Supplement Plan G
Medicare Supplement Plan G is a plan we like to urge the most and frequently known as the Gold Plan. It is practically identical to Plan F. The only difference is a yearly deductible of $166 for the year on Plan G. Other than that the gains are just the same as Plan F. The reason we like Plan G is because the premiums are considerably less than Plan F.
Medicare Supplement Plan N
Unless you are admitted plan N does have an office copay of 0 to $20, Part B deductible of $166, a $50 copay at the ER, and Part B excess charges are not insured.. .. This Medigap Plan is not bad for people who would like to love a premium that is lower have nearly complete coverage at the hospital and other medical bills that are high that can happen.

When Is The Best Time To Buy A Medigap Plan?
When you’re first eligible for Medicare; for Medigap during your open enrollment the best time to buy Medicare Supplement Plan is. During this time which begins six months before your 65th birthday and last for half a year after your 65th birthday you’ll be able to sign up no matter your health for a Medicare Supplement Plan. There aren’t any questions for pre existing conditions and you are able to get any Medigap plan you need from any carrier
Should you be past the age of 65 and looking get a plan for the first time or to alter plans you may have to answer some basic health questions to qualify. Most folks and qualify so you still ought to be able to get a insurance plan.
